Finance Review Summary — Corvane Product Line Pricing

Prepared for sales leads.

Our review of the Corvane line shows current list prices sit roughly 8% below comparable offerings, while gross margin has slipped to 31% due to component cost inflation. We recommend a staged increase: 4% at the next catalog refresh, with a further 3% contingent on renewal rates holding. Discount authority should be tightened to 10% without director approval. Volume customers will receive advance notice. The rationale tied to our broader plans is noted below.

board note of tahog-yagef: Headcount on the Ralael team goes from 9 to 80 by the end of April. Gross margin on Ralael came in at 15 percent against a plan of 5 percent.

## Authentication

All requests to the Fuelgrid reporting API must be authenticated. Plugin authors should never embed user credentials; instead, request a scoped report-read grant through the Fuelgrid developer console. Each grant maps to exactly one fleet and cannot read dispatch data. For local development against the sandbox fleet, authenticate with the token provided below.

login token, yajeg-fawif: eyJhbGciOiJIUzI1NiIsInR5cCI6IkpXVCJ9.eyJzdWIiOiIEdPQYnZXaZIn0.HSRTnYZBx0Qc

Hi Tessa — quick handover before the weekend. The lift engineers from Varnell Vertical are in Saturday morning, so both lifts at Merrow House will be out until about noon. New starters should use the back stairs; prop signs are in the cupboard. They'll need the service door code, which is below.

turnstile pass: bdg-WY-2